Detroit Audubon Society

Organization Overview

Detroit Audubon Society is located in Detroit, MI. The organization was established in 1947. According to its NTEE Classification (C30) the organization is classified as: Natural Resources Conservation & Protection, under the broad grouping of Environment and related organizations. As of 12/2023, Detroit Audubon Society employed 4 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Detroit Audubon Society is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

For the year ending 12/2023, Detroit Audubon Society generated $216.5k in total revenue. This organization has experienced exceptional growth, as over the past 8 years, it has increased revenue by an average of 14.1% each year . All expenses for the organization totaled $268.4k during the year ending 12/2023. While expenses have increased by 20.8% per year over the past 8 years. Describe the Organization's Mission:

Part 3 - Line 1

TO FOSTER APPRECIATION AND CONSERVATION OF BIRDS AND THE ENVIRONMENT WE SHARE THROUGH EDUCATION, RESEARCH, AND ACTION.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3 - Line 4a

COMMUNICATIONS AND EDUCATIONAL PUBLICATIONS - PRINT AND DIGITAL: PROVIDE OVER 5000 MEMBERS AND THE PUBLIC WITH ONLINE NEWS-MAGAZINE AND INFORMATIONAL WEBSITE, AS WELL AS REGULAR DIGITAL NEWSLETTERS AND SOCIAL MEDIA SHARING. PROVIDE DETROIT CHAPTER MEMBERS WITH QUARTERLY PRINT MAGAZINE. PUBLICATIONS PROVIDE INFORMATION REGARDING CONSERVATION, RESEARCH, EDUCATION, PROGRAMS, EVENTS, ADVOCACY.


EDUCATION PROGRAMS FOR MEMBERS AND PUBLIC: REGULARLY SCHEDULED PROGRAMS SUCH AS CLASSROOM PRESENTATIONS & FIELD TRIPS, FIELD TRIPS TO REGIONAL CONSERVANCY LANDS AND AT AREA NATURE CENTERS, LEADERSHIP OF YOUNG BIRDERS, SWIFT NIGHT OUT, PERIODIC OWL PROWLS, AND AWARD EVENTS TO RECOGNIZE AND ENCOURAGE AREA INDIVIDUALS AND ORGANIZATIONS IN CONSERVATION EFFORTS. PARTNERS / RECIPIENTS INCLUDE BELLE ISLE NATURE CENTER, AREA LIBRARIES, GARDEN CLUBS, AUDUBON CHAPTERS, AUDUBON GREAT LAKES, SCHOOLS IN DETROIT, AND GENERAL PUBLIC. EDUCATION PROGRAMS ALSO INCLUDE CONTINUED OFFERINGS OF LIVE WEBINARS AND LESSONS, VIRTUAL FIELD TRIPS, AND ACCESS TO ARCHIVED WEBINARS AFTER THE EVENTS.


CONSERVATION & ADVOCACY: PARTNER WITH OTHER ENVIRONMENTAL AND EDUCATION GROUPS TO DEVELOP SERVICES, EDUCATIONAL PROGRAMS, AND RESEARCH PROJECTS WITH END GOAL OF ADVOCACY AND CONSERVATION. PARTNERS HAVE INCLUDED/ CURRENTLY INCLUDE NATIONAL AUDUBON, AUDUBON GREAT LAKES, DETROIT CITY PARKS, BELLE ISLE NATURE CENTER, DETROIT ZOOLOGICAL SOCIETY, DETROIT RIVERFRONT CONSERVANCY, US FISH AND WILDLIFE, GREENING OF DETROIT, HURON CLINTON METROPARKS, NATIONAL GEOGRAPHIC, SEMI-WILD, AND MORE. JOINT CONSERVATION AND ADVOCACY PROJECTS INCLUDE DETROIT BIRD CITY, URBAN BIRD TREATY AND OTHERS. DETROIT BIRD CITY IS A LONG-TERM MAJOR FOCUS PROJECT, PARTNERING WITH DETROIT CITY PARKS, NATIONAL FISH AND WILDLIFE, NATIONAL GEOGRAPHIC, NATIONAL AUDUBON, URBAN NEIGHBORHOOD INITIATIVES, MI STATE UNIVERSITY, AND OTHERS TO DEVELOP MULTIPLE VACANT CITY LOTS AS NATIVE MEADOW GRASSLAND HABITATS FOR ENJOYMENT BY BIRDS AND RESIDENTS. ADDITIONAL GROWTH OF PROGRAM HAS COME IN FORD CORKTOWN PROJECT AND IN THE 1000 ACRE MEADOWS PROJECT. CONSERVATION ALSO INCLUDES PURSUIT OF OPPORTUNITIES TO PRESERVE LAND BY PURCHASE, EASEMENTS, OR SUPPORT OF OTHER 501C3'S PURCHASE FOR CONSERVATION PURPOSES.
